Performance Metrics That Matter in 2026
Metrics help you understand how people respond to your content. Watch time, profile visits, and saves reveal real interest. These numbers guide your posting plan and help you build steady progress.
These metrics also show what your audience values most. When you study them, you learn which messages feel strongest. Over time, this helps you refine your style. Kicksta helps support this growth by bringing new viewers who appreciate your tone and story.
Watch Time for Reels
Watch time matters more than views in 2026 because it shows how long people stay with your content. When viewers watch a reel from start to finish, Instagram sees the post as valuable and pushes it to more feeds with stronger relevance.
Higher watch time signals trust and interest. It shows the viewer feels connected to your message. This inspires the system to prioritize your reel in the Explore and recommended tabs.
Saves and Shares
Saves and shares show that your content offers lasting value. When people want to return to your post, the platform understands it as meaningful information. This gives your content greater visibility because it supports long-term interest rather than momentary reactions alone.
Shares spread your message across new audiences. When someone shares your post, you gain exposure to people who might not follow you yet. This builds broader awareness and helps shape a posting strategy that remains honest, gentle, and helpful for both new and returning viewers.
